Match Report
As the showers cleared we were greeted with another warm Sunday morning. This time we were back home at Wattie Watson. After a fantastic turn up at training on Friday and a great session the boys were keen to put on a good performance at home. Birthday big ‘Big Finn’ was given the captaincy for the day and proudly led the boys out onto the ground.
Q1 With the wind building from the North we needed to come out firing. Unfortunately we came out a little on the sluggish side. East Sandringham played particularly well into the wind and our backline of Hugo, Koby, Benji, Aidan W, Ben L and Charlie did well to only concede a solitary goal. Unfortunately our forwards rarely saw the ball.
Q2 With Koby moving into the Ruck and Henry into the midfield , Jimmy and Ben B lifting, the team took on a new impetus and the game moved up a notch into a fast flowing entertaining affair. With Mason on fire we managed 2 goals to Sandringhams’ 2 goals 2 points.
Q3 With the building wind behind us and some great work out of the midfield by Asher the midfielders managed to pump the ball forward repetitively with Orlando, Lucas, Jack, Michael, Max combining beautifully and the man of the moment Mason booting an amazing four goals for the quarter. The backline put in another great quarter holding East Sandringham scoreless with Hugo continually clearing the ball of the last line with some great run and carry.
During the quarter an East Sandringham player went down with a heavy knock. Fortunately he was Ok and continued to play. One of the first to go to and see how was going was Mason. This gesture of concern for his fellow player and act of sportsmanship was observed and acknowledged by the East Sandringham parents.
Q4 Carrying a three goal lead into the last we thought we were going to be singing our song come the siren. Despite some good running from Jack and Benji in the backline, a fantastic last quarter by effort by East Sandringham, with the strong wind at their backs, all of a sudden the boys were flat footed and one point down with only a minute to go. Birthday boy Finn took it upon himself to take off on a couple of surging rugby like runs and followed with some long kicking into the wind. These surges with Aidan L and Asher combining well almost created a scoring opportunity however we were to be denied and Sandringham held on to win by that solitary point.
Football cards were given by our Captain to No 2 from the East Sandringham team for his play on the day and the team munched on their snakes during the wrap up. A great day was had by all.
Well done to Michael with his umpiring, fantastic sportsmanship by Mason and once again well done to the boys.
